Dry Injection Manufacturer In India
The pharmaceutical industry in India is growing at an unprecedented pace, driven by rising healthcare demands, technological advancements, and stricter quality regulations. With the country being a global hub for generic medicines and vaccines, pharmaceutical companies are constantly seeking innovative drug delivery solutions that ensure safety, efficacy, and patient compliance. One such cutting-edge solution is dry injection technology, which delivers medications in a dry, sterile form rather than liquid. This method not only enhances the stability and potency of drugs but also significantly reduces the risk of microbial contamination.
Dry injections are particularly important for sensitive medications, such as biologics, vaccines, peptides, and specialty drugs that require precision dosing and stability during storage and transport. Unlike traditional liquid injections, dry injections can be stored without strict refrigeration, which simplifies logistics, reduces wastage, and ensures uninterrupted supply even in regions with limited cold-chain infrastructure. For healthcare providers, dry injections offer safer administration, easier handling, and more predictable therapeutic outcomes, making them a preferred choice in hospitals, clinics, and remote healthcare facilities.

Key Benefits of Dry Injection
  1. Enhanced Accuracy
    Dry injections provide highly precise dosing, ensuring patients receive the exact quantity of medication required. This is especially crucial for drugs with narrow therapeutic ranges, where even minor deviations can impact efficacy.
  2. Maintained Specificity
    Unlike liquid formulations that may degrade or dilute due to environmental exposure, dry injections maintain their chemical and biological integrity, guaranteeing consistent therapeutic effects.
  3. Improved Safety
    Manufactured under sterile conditions, dry injections minimize the risk of microbial contamination and reduce allergic responses, providing a safer treatment option for patients of all ages.
  4. Longer Shelf Life
    Dry formulations remain stable for extended periods, reducing wastage due to expiration or spoilage. This ensures a consistent supply, particularly in regions where refrigeration is a challenge.
  5. Ease of Administration
    The delivery process is straightforward, requiring no additional devices such as nebulizers. Healthcare providers can administer dry injections efficiently, improving overall patient care.

Outsourcing Dry Injection Manufacturing
Setting up a dry injection manufacturing facility in-house is often costly and complex. Specialized equipment such as lyophilizers, sterile filling lines, and controlled cleanrooms is required, along with highly trained staff to operate the machinery and ensure strict quality control. For startups, mid-sized companies, or even large pharmaceutical brands, outsourcing production to experienced manufacturers in India is a more viable and strategic solution.
Outsourcing not only reduces operational costs but also provides access to expertise, state-of-the-art facilities, and regulatory compliance, which can be challenging to achieve internally. Experienced manufacturers follow WHO-GMP, ISO, and USFDA guidelines, ensuring products meet both national and international quality standards. By partnering with a trusted manufacturer, companies can focus on marketing, distribution, and research while leaving the complexities of production to experts.
